B/S网络架构概述
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了B/S网络架构概述相关的知识,希望对你有一定的参考价值。
当用户在浏览器输入URL地址,将会发生很多操作:
- 它会请求DNS,把这个域名解析成对应的IP地址;
- 根据这个IP地址在互联网上找到对应的服务器;
- 向服务器发起GET请求;
- 服务器端经过处理,返回数据到浏览器;
- 如果有静态资源文件css,js,images等,将会发起另外的HTTP请求。
B/S架构采用统一的应用层协议HTTP来交互数据,于传统的C/S架构采用长连接不同,HTTP采用无状态的短连接,属于一种应答模式,非常高效。
不管网络架构如何变化,始终有一些固定不变的原则需要遵守:
- 互联网上所有资源都要用一个URL来表示。
- 必须基于HTTP于服务器交互。
- 数据展示必须在浏览器中进行。
只要满足以上几点,一个互联网应用基本上就能正确地运转起来了。
以上是关于B/S网络架构概述的主要内容,如果未能解决你的问题,请参考以下文章